I had adobe acrobat 4.0 (writer) on my computer and today I messed up pretty bad and now I can't make a PDF file anymore, wich I need to do badly. It wasn't working well with my Word and I copied the files to my other harddrive because I wanted to uninstall the whole thing in order to reïnstall it again.(I don't have the disc anymore)
But...the copying didn't go well and I discovered that after uninstalling 4.0, I can't set it up again. I still have the files and the program opens, but some files are missing wich are needed in order to set up the PDF printer.
I've managed to retrieve the PDFWritr.drv and the PDDWLIB.dll and the PDFWIN32.dll, but the one I'm missing is PDFhlp.hlp

Any tech guy or girl out there who is able to help me out on this?

I need to send my foto/poetry booklet to the printer's office and they aquire I put it in a PDF file, but as it seems, I'm stuck here and my exhibition is at the end of the month. I'm getting quite nervous, because it's not a program one goes out and buy, is it.

So if anyone has this file or has any idea how I can make PDF files in another way (a more less expensive program?) I will be very grateful.
